func (s *Store) ListDatabiAppKpiTargets(periodMonths []string) ([]model.DatabiAppKpiTarget, error) {
query := s.db.Model(&model.DatabiAppKpiTarget{})
months := normalizeDatabiPeriodMonths(periodMonths)
if len(months) > 0 {
query = query.Where("period_month IN ?", months)
}
var targets []model.DatabiAppKpiTarget
err := query.Order("app_code ASC, period_month ASC").Find(&targets).Error
return targets, err
}
// UpsertDatabiAppKpiTargets 逐条 upsert App 级目标;月目标和日目标同时为 0 视为清除。
func (s *Store) UpsertDatabiAppKpiTargets(targets []model.DatabiAppKpiTarget) error {
seen := map[string]struct{}{}
upserts := make([]model.DatabiAppKpiTarget, 0, len(targets))
removals := make([]model.DatabiAppKpiTarget, 0)
for _, target := range targets {
target.AppCode = appctx.Normalize(target.AppCode)
target.PeriodMonth = strings.TrimSpace(target.PeriodMonth)
if target.AppCode == "" {
return errors.New("app kpi target app code is required")
}
if !databiPeriodMonthPattern.MatchString(target.PeriodMonth) {
return errors.New("app kpi target period month must be formatted as YYYY-MM")
}
if target.TargetUSDMinor < 0 || target.DailyTargetUSDMinor < 0 {
return errors.New("app kpi target amounts must not be negative")
}
key := target.AppCode + ":" + target.PeriodMonth
if _, ok := seen[key]; ok {
continue
}
seen[key] = struct{}{}
if target.TargetUSDMinor == 0 && target.DailyTargetUSDMinor == 0 {
removals = append(removals, target)
continue
}
target.ID = 0
upserts = append(upserts, target)
}
return s.db.Transaction(func(tx *gorm.DB) error {
for _, target := range removals {
if err := tx.Where("app_code = ? AND period_month = ?", target.AppCode, target.PeriodMonth).
Delete(&model.DatabiAppKpiTarget{}).Error; err != nil {
return err
}
}
if len(upserts) == 0 {
return nil
}
return tx.Clauses(clause.OnConflict{
Columns: []clause.Column{{Name: "app_code"}, {Name: "period_month"}},
DoUpdates: clause.AssignmentColumns([]string{
"target_usd_minor",
"daily_target_usd_minor",
"updated_at_ms",
}),
}).Create(&upserts).Error
})
}

@ -0,0 +1,13 @@
SET NAMES utf8mb4 COLLATE utf8mb4_unicode_ci;
-- App 级充值 KPI 月度目标:不分运营的全员共同目标;人级目标仍在 admin_databi_kpi_targetsregion_id=0 表示该运营的整 App 目标)。
CREATE TABLE IF NOT EXISTS admin_databi_app_kpi_targets (
id BIGINT UNSIGNED NOT NULL AUTO_INCREMENT PRIMARY KEY,
app_code VARCHAR(32) NOT NULL COMMENT '应用编码',
period_month CHAR(7) NOT NULL COMMENT '目标月份,格式 YYYY-MM',
target_usd_minor BIGINT NOT NULL DEFAULT 0 COMMENT '当月充值目标USD 分',
daily_target_usd_minor BIGINT NOT NULL DEFAULT 0 COMMENT '当日充值目标USD 分',
created_at_ms BIGINT NOT NULL COMMENT '创建时间UTC epoch ms',
updated_at_ms BIGINT NOT NULL COMMENT '更新时间UTC epoch ms',
UNIQUE KEY uk_admin_databi_app_kpi_target (app_code, period_month)
) ENGINE=InnoDB DEFAULT CHARSET=utf8mb4 COLLATE=utf8mb4_unicode_ci COMMENT='社交 BI App 级充值 KPI 月度目标(不分运营)';
